    Moving with 2.5 year old ("big" bed and potty training)

    We are scheduled to move back to North America this summer, when our son will be 2.5 years old. In the next several months, we will need to (1) move him from crib to a "big"' bed; (2) wean from the pacifier (he has only ever had it for naps/bedtime); and (3) potty train. I'm not sure when to tackle all of these things, as I've heard time and again that big changes, like a move across the world, cause regression. To complicate things, #2 is only 4 months old, so #1 is already working through a major life change!

    My current thought is to attempt to sort out the bed and pacifier before we move and hold off on potty training until after. I can remove one side from my son's crib, so this wouldn't need to involve buying a new bed. He doesn't seem quite ready for potty training yet but...what if he does next month?

    What was your experience? Any thoughts or suggestions? How, when etc.?

    i would do it all now. yes, there may be regression but again there may not.

    first off, i would NOT make a huge deal about it all. i would start with the bed (don't worry about night toilet training for now). just tell him that he's a big boy and needs a big boy bed. then get him some cool sheets and you're off.

    then i would get a potty and have it easily accessible. ask him every so often if he needs to go. and then give him a reward when he goes on/in the potty. we offered m & m's to ours. eventually, they forget about the rewards and then you can, too.


    for the pacifier, it's just a case of big boys don't need them. they're for babies... see baby brother/sister has one... but you don't need one anymore... maybe they can give it to their baby instead?

    you've still got 5-6 months until summer, no reason why you can't take care of all of this before you go...if you want to and if you think your child is ready, of course. some kids are ready for things before others. my son was pretty much toilet trained before #2 was born (son was exactly 2 years old). after baby arrived, we were a little lazy and let him go back to nappies. when #2 was about 4months old, we took the nappies away from #1 again. #2 wasn't toilet trained until she was about 3 yrs 4 months...

    we had no issues whatso ever with taking away the crib from either of our kids. maybe because we didn't anticipate any?

    pacifier wasn't an issue for #1 as he never used one....#2 was reliant on them until one day around 22 months old, she said,'no, for babies' and that was it... never again.
